22using System.Threading;
23using HeuristicLab.Common;
24using HeuristicLab.Core;
25using HeuristicLab.Data;
26using HeuristicLab.Optimization;
27using HeuristicLab.Parameters;
28using HeuristicLab.Persistence.Default.CompositeSerializers.Storable;
29using HeuristicLab.Random;
30using HEAL.Attic;
31
32namespace HeuristicLab.Problems.GeneralizedQuadraticAssignment.Algorithms {
33  [Item("Stochastic Algorithm", "Stochastic context-based algorithms to facilitate applying operators.")]
34  [StorableType("75B72520-ECBC-42F7-8560-448940825847")]
35  public abstract class StochasticAlgorithm<TContext, TEncoding> : ContextAlgorithm<TContext, TEncoding>
36    where TContext : class, IStochasticContext, new()
37    where TEncoding : class, IEncoding {
38   
39    [Storable]
40    private FixedValueParameter<BoolValue> setSeedRandomlyParameter;
41    private IFixedValueParameter<BoolValue> SetSeedRandomlyParameter {
42      get { return setSeedRandomlyParameter; }
43    }
44    [Storable]
45    private FixedValueParameter<IntValue> seedParameter;
46    private IFixedValueParameter<IntValue> SeedParameter {
47      get { return seedParameter; }
48    }
49   
50    public bool SetSeedRandomly {
51      get { return setSeedRandomlyParameter.Value.Value; }
52      set { setSeedRandomlyParameter.Value.Value = value; }
53    }
54    public int Seed {
55      get { return seedParameter.Value.Value; }
56      set { seedParameter.Value.Value = value; }
57    }
58
59    [StorableConstructor]
60    protected StochasticAlgorithm(StorableConstructorFlag _) : base(_) { }
61    protected StochasticAlgorithm(StochasticAlgorithm<TContext, TEncoding> original, Cloner cloner)
62      : base(original, cloner) {
63      setSeedRandomlyParameter = cloner.Clone(original.setSeedRandomlyParameter);
64      seedParameter = cloner.Clone(original.seedParameter);
65    }
66    protected StochasticAlgorithm()
67      : base() {
68      Parameters.Add(setSeedRandomlyParameter = new FixedValueParameter<BoolValue>("SetSeedRandomly", "Whether to overwrite the seed with a random value each time the algorithm is run.", new BoolValue(true)));
69      Parameters.Add(seedParameter = new FixedValueParameter<IntValue>("Seed", "The random seed that is used in the stochastic algorithm", new IntValue(0)));
70    }
71
72    protected override void Initialize(CancellationToken cancellationToken) {
73      base.Initialize(cancellationToken);
74
75      if (SetSeedRandomly) {
76        var rnd = new System.Random();
77        Seed = rnd.Next();
78      }
79
80      Context.Random = new MersenneTwister((uint)Seed);
81    }
82  }
83}
